The Analysis
Crystal Aqua is a high-clarity blue-green that reflects a significant amount of light, making rooms feel noticeably brighter and more open. Because of its moderate Light Reflectance Value (LRV) of 61.7, it effectively bounces light around small or dim spaces without washing them out.
This shade works best as a main wall color in functional spaces where you want a splash of personality without overwhelming the room. It is too vibrant to function as a neutral backdrop, so treat it as a deliberate design choice that anchors the room.

How to Use It
It excels in bathrooms or kitchens, especially when paired with white cabinetry and cool-toned metals like polished chrome or nickel. To warm it up, use medium-to-light wood tones like white oak or ash, as dark wood may create too much contrast.
The Mood
Living with this color provides a steady, clean energy that feels refreshing rather than over-stimulating. It keeps a room feeling organized and tidy, making it a reliable choice for areas where you want a calm but alert environment.
Colour harmonies
Complementary
Opposite on the colour wheel — bold, high-contrast pairings. Use for a feature wall or furniture you want to command attention.
Analogous
Neighbouring hues — cohesive and calm, great for layered schemes that feel collected rather than matched.
Split complementary
Near-opposites for strong contrast with a little less tension than a pure complement. A favourite of interior designers.
Triadic
Three evenly spaced hues — balanced, vibrant, and versatile. Keep one dominant and use the others sparingly.
Tetradic (square)
Four hues in a square on the wheel — rich, dynamic palettes. Best when one colour leads and the others accent.
Monochromatic
Dark, mid, and light steps on the same hue — a failsafe gradient for trim, walls, and accents without shifting colour family.
